Josh was a graduate of the University of Kentucky, was owner of Windows Direct USA in Louisville and Lexington, attended St. Thomas Catholic Church and was an avid UK fan.
He is survived by his parents, Mickey and Lillie Pettit of Bardstown, his sister, Tabetha Pettit (Jamie) Hawkins of New Haven, his dog, Dex that was his child to him, and his niece, Abigail Pettit.
A Mass of Christian burial for Mr. Joshua Michael “Josh” Pettit will be 1:30 pm Saturday, January 2, 2021 at St. Thomas Catholic Church. Fr. Jason Harris, celebrant. Interment will be in St. Thomas Church Cemetery. Visitation will be Saturday from 10:00 am -1:00 pm at the Houghlin-Greenwell Funeral Home, who is in charge of arrangements.
